Digital provenance refers to the process of verifying and tracing the origins, lifecycle, and integrity of digital content. C2PA (Coalition for Content Provenance and Authenticity) is an initiative founded by multiple technology and media companies, aiming to address the increasing concern of misleading information and disinformation on the internet in the age of AI. The main objective of C2PA is to establish a standardized approach for digital content provenance, which essentially means tracing the origin and verifying the integrity of digital content.

Aim/outline

This project will investigate and evaluate enhancements to the security of digital provenance via the application of quantum-safe cryptographic schemes to integrate with C2PA standards.
